Output 75aa51b871c137654e645871d73f987d860d06fb5e236f11c3c26bbea59bc5a1:1

value
148218
script pubkey
OP_0 OP_PUSHBYTES_20 017dabeda91e932d8169054d161b3c1ba392fb1e
address
bc1qq976hmdfr6fjmqtfq4x3vxeurw3e97c7ykg6k5
transaction
75aa51b871c137654e645871d73f987d860d06fb5e236f11c3c26bbea59bc5a1
spent
true